Edit the Enterprise DLP Snippet Settings on the DLP App

Configure whether to store snippets of sensitive data and how to mask sensitive data in the
Enterprise data loss prevention (DLP)
cloud service on the DLP app on the hub.
Configure firewalls to store snippets of sensitive data that match your Enterprise DLP data patterns in the DLP cloud service and configure how to mask the sensitive data if stored on the DLP app on the hub.
  1. Log in to the DLP app on the hub.
    If you don’t already have access to the DLP app on the hub, see the hub Getting Started Guide. Only Superusers can access the hub.
  2. Select
    Settings
    Sensitive Data
    .
  3. Check (enable)
    Store Snippets of Sensitive Data for Cloud Management or NGFW
    to store the snippets of sensitive data that match your Enterprise DLP data patterns in the DLP cloud service.
  4. Configure how to
    Mask sensitive fields in snippets for Cloud Management or NGFW
    for storage in the DLP cloud service.
    • no-mask
      —Matched sensitive data snippet isn’t masked and entirely visible when stored in the DLP cloud service.
    • partial-mask
      —Matched sensitive data snippet is partially masked displaying four characters when stored in the DLP cloud service.
    • full-mask
      —Matched sensitive data snippet is fully masked when stored in the DLP cloud service.
